Flying from Detroit Wayne County Airport (DTW) to Seattle / Tacoma International Airport (SEA): what you need to know
The average time for a direct flight from Detroit Wayne County Airport to Seattle / Tacoma International Airport is 5 hours 5 minutes.
Seattle is three hours behind Detroit and is in the UTC-8 timezone.

Handy information about Detroit Wayne County Airport (DTW)
You'll find DTW at 1 Detroit Metro Airport.
74% of flights departing from Detroit Wayne County Airport land at their destination on time.
Central Detroit to Detroit Wayne County Airport is around 32 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take about 30 minutes to get there if you're driving, ride-sharing or catching a taxi.
You can expect a trip time of roughly 1 hour when using public transport.

Getting from Seattle / Tacoma International Airport (SEA) to central Seattle
From Seattle / Tacoma International Airport, Seattle is approximately 23 kilometres away. It takes around 25 minutes to drive to the centre.
When travelling by public transport, expect a journey time of around 35 minutes.

Explore more of the United States
You've done Seattle, now it's time to discover other corners of the United States. Travel around 241 kilometres south to Portland to tick off its popular sights. From Portland Japanese Garden to Peninsula Park Rose Garden and Beyond Van Gogh Portland, there's plenty to keep you busy.
Spokane is another standout destination in the United States and is around 370 kilometres east of Seattle. No journey is complete without visiting Riverside State Park, Spokane Falls (Upper Falls) and Cathedral of Our Lady of Lourdes.
